Vantrue E1 Pro 1-Channel 4K UHD Sony STARVIS 2 Dash Cam
The Vantrue E1 Pro is a compact 1-channel 4K UHD dash cam built for drivers who want sharp front-road evidence without a bulky windshield setup. With a Sony STARVIS 2 IMX678 image sensor, PlatePix imaging technology, HDR, built-in GPS, 2.4GHz / 5GHz Wi-Fi, optional LTE support, and parking mode, it gives commuters and first-time dash cam buyers a strong front-facing protection setup.
The E1 Pro is best for drivers who want a simple, discreet, set-it-and-forget-it dash cam for daily driving, insurance evidence, and parked protection. It records in 4K UHD at 30FPS, supports microSD cards up to 1TB, and uses a compact 1.54-inch IPS screen that keeps the hardware small while still offering easy on-device control.

Built-In Parking Mode for Parked Protection
The Vantrue E1 Pro includes built-in parking mode with buffered motion detection, collision detection, low bitrate recording, and low frame rate recording. This helps protect your vehicle when it is parked at home, work, or in public lots.
Buffered motion detection can record extra context around a detected event, while collision detection helps save important impact footage. A hardwiring kit is optional and required for reliable parking mode operation, or drivers can pair the E1 Pro with a compatible dash cam battery pack.

2.4GHz / 5GHz Wi-Fi, GPS, and Voice Control
The Vantrue E1 Pro includes built-in 2.4GHz / 5GHz Wi-Fi, built-in GPS, and smart voice control. These features make the dash cam easier to use after an incident and simpler to manage day to day.
Wi-Fi lets drivers connect to the Vantrue app for live view, playback, settings, and video downloads. Built-in GPS adds location, route, and speed context to footage, while voice control helps reduce distraction by letting drivers control selected functions without reaching for the camera.

Specifications
| Resolution (Front) | 4K UHD @ 30FPS |
| Resolution (Rear) | N/A |
| Resolution (Interior) | N/A |
| Image Sensor (Front) | Sony STARVIS 2 IMX678 |
| Waterproof Rear Camera | N/A |
| HDR | Yes |
| GPS | Built-In |
| Imaging Technology | PlatePix |
| Parking Mode | Built-In, Buffered Motion Detection / Collision Detection / Low Bitrate Recording / Low Frame Rate Recording |
| Hardwiring Kit | Optional |
| G-Sensor | Built-In 3-Axis |
| Wide-Angle View | F/1.8 aperture, FOV 158° |
| Operating Temperature | -20°C to 60°C (-4°F to 140°F) |
| Loop Recording | 1 min / 2 min / 3 min |
| Maximum SD Card | 1TB |
| LCD Screen | 1.54" IPS |
| Wi-Fi | Built-In (2.4GHz / 5GHz) |
| LTE | Optional |
| Microphone | Built-In |
| Speaker | Built-In |
| Voice Control | English, Japanese, Russian, Chinese, and French |
| File Format | MP4 |
| Country of Origin | China |
| Warranty | 12 months |
